Ingredients

For the Scrambled Eggs:
* 6 large eggs – I always buy organic, cage-free eggs for the best flavor and texture.
* 2 tablespoons milk or cream – This makes the eggs extra creamy. I’ve even used almond milk in a pinch, and it works great!
* 1/2 teaspoon salt
* 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
* 1 tablespoon butter or oil – For cooking the eggs. Butter adds a richer flavor, but oil works just fine.

For the Filling:
* 1 pound cooked breakfast sausage, bacon, or chorizo – Feel free to mix and match! I often do half sausage and half bacon for a little variety. * 1 cup shredded cheddar, Monterey Jack cheese, or a blend – Use your favorite! I like sharp cheddar for its bold flavor. * 1/2 cup diced onion – Adds a nice savory flavor I prefer yellow onion, but white or red works too. * 1/2 cup diced bell pepper (any color) – Adds a touch of sweetness and crunch. Step 1: Cook the Meat (if using)

If you’re using sausage, bacon, or chorizo, cook it according to package directions. Crumble or chop into small pieces. Set aside.

Step 2: Sauté the Vegetables (optional)

In a skillet, sauté the diced onion and bell pepper until softened, about 5-7 minutes. Remove from heat. This step adds a lot of flavor, but you can skip it if you’re short on time.

Step 3: Scramble the Eggs

In a b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k (or cream), salt, and pepper. Heat the butter or oil in a skillet over medium heat. Pour in the egg mixture and cook, stirring occasionally, until the eggs are set but still slightly moist. Be careful not to overcook them; nobody likes dry scrambled eggs!

Step 6: Roll Up the Burritos

Fold in the sides of the tortilla, then fold up the bottom over the filling. Roll tightly to form a burrito. Repeat with the remaining tortillas and fillings.

Step 7: Serve and Enjoy!

Serve the Breakfast Burritos immediately. If desired, you can brown them in a skillet for a minute or two per side to seal the edges and melt the cheese inside. These also freeze well!

What are some of the best ways to make a breakfast burrito?

Okay, here are a few secrets I’ve learned over years of making these burritos. First, don’t skimp on the cheese! A generous layer of melty cheese is what really brings everything together. I like to use a blend of cheddar and Monterey Jack for the best flavor and texture.

Second, don’t overfill the tortillas! It’s tempting to pile everything in, but if you overstuff them, they’ll be impossible to roll and will likely burst. Less is more in this case.

Third, warm the tortillas! This is a crucial step. Warm tortillas are much more pliable and less likely to tear.

I’ve also found that using a non-stick skillet for the eggs is a lifesaver. Nobody wants to spend their morning scraping stuck eggs off a pan.

Finally, don’t be afraid to experiment with different fillings. I’ve made these with everything from leftover chili to shredded chicken to roasted vegetables. The possibilities are endless! And if you are looking for an extra zing to your burritos, try adding some diced jalapeños into the eggs!
